Title Companies

A title company is a business that provides title insurance and escrow services for real estate transactions. In the United States, title companies are also known as settlement agents, closing agents, or simply escrow agents. Title companies typically charge a fee for their services. Tell me the role of a title company.

A title company is responsible for researching a property before purchase, ensuring that it does not have any liens or other issues associated with the land.
 
Title companies are licensed by the state in which they operate. Some states require title companies to be owned by attorneys, while others do not have this requirement.
 
Title companies play an important role in real estate transactions.
 

Their role in real estate transactions includes:

  1. Conduct title searches to ensure that the buyer and seller have legal ownership of their property.
  2. Preparing transfer documents for transferring the title from one party to another.
  3. Verifying that all liens, taxes, and other fees are paid before closing on a sale or purchase.
  4. Preparing and issuing title insurance, ensuring that the buyer is protected from any past mistakes or undisclosed issues with the property.
  5. Overseeing all aspects of the closing process, including handling funds transfers, disbursement of documents, and more.
By working closely with a title company during real estate transactions, buyers can rest assured that all issues with the property are identified and addressed prior to closing. This helps to protect their investment and ensure that the transaction is handled properly and legally.
 

What is Title insurance?

Title insurance is a type of insurance policy that protects real estate owners against financial losses due to title defects, liens, or other matters. It provides coverage for an owner’s legal fees and any possible damages in the event of a dispute over ownership of the property. Title insurance can also cover losses from undisclosed heirs or other claims made against the property.
 
When a buyer purchases a property, their title company will research the history of the property to ensure that no liens, previous owners, or other issues pose any risk to their ownership. If something is identified and cannot be cleared up prior to closing, they can purchase an owner’s policy of title insurance protects the buyer from any financial losses as a result. Title insurance is an important part of real estate transactions and helps to protect buyers against potential issues with their property. Mortgage lenders and service providers

Mortgage lenders and service providers play a crucial role in real estate transactions. Mortgage lenders provide financing for buyers to purchase the property and service providers handle the administrative tasks related to closing, such as preparing documents and handling funds transfers.
 

The mortgage lender’s duties are:

 
  • Verifying the buyer’s creditworthiness and financial ability to make payments on the loan.
  • Reviewing the property’s value and condition before approving a loan.
  • Preparing loan documents, such as promissory notes and deed of trust, outlining the details of the loan agreement between lender and borrower.
  • Collecting payments from the borrower and applying them to the loan balance.

Service providers provide essential administrative services during the transaction, such as:

 
  • Preparing documents for the transfer of title from seller to buyer.
  • Calculating closing costs and taxes due on the sale.
  • Coordinating funds transfers between the buyer, seller, and other parties.
  • Verifying that all liens, taxes, and other fees associated with the property have been paid before closing.

Title Search

The title search is a critical part of any real estate transaction. The title search involves reviewing public records to make sure that the person selling the property holds clear, legal title and all taxes, liens, mortgages, and other issues have been addressed.
 

A title search should be conducted by a qualified professional and typically requires access to county or state records. They will do the following:

 
  • Check the deed to verify who holds legal title to the property.
  • Verify that no liens or other encumbrances exist on the property.
  • Look for any unpaid taxes or assessments attached to the property.
  • Search public records to determine if there are any undisclosed heirs or claims against the property.
A thorough title search is essential for any real estate transaction to ensure that the buyer holds a clear title and can take ownership without any issues or surprises. Frequently Asked Questions about Title Companies

Who is the biggest title company?

The largest title company in the United States is First American Title Insurance Company.
 

How do title companies work in Texas?

In Texas, title companies provide services such as title searches and insurance, closing services, escrow services, and more. They will work with buyers, sellers, lenders, and real estate agents to ensure that all aspects of the transaction are handled properly, legally, and efficiently.
 

How much are title company fees in Texas?

The fees charged by title companies in Texas vary depending on the services that are being provided. Generally, buyers can expect to pay anywhere from $500-$2,000 for title insurance and closing services.
